Dark thick toenails could indicate a fungal infection, trauma, or other medical conditions. Fungal infections often result in discoloration and thickening, while trauma can cause bleeding under the nail. Consult a healthcare professional for an accurate diagnosis and appropriate treatment.
FAQs & Answers
- What causes dark thick toenails? Dark thick toenails can be caused by fungal infections, trauma, or other underlying medical conditions.
- How can I treat dark thick toenails? Consult a healthcare professional for accurately diagnosing the cause and getting appropriate treatments, such as antifungal medication.
- Are dark thick toenails a sign of something serious? While they often indicate conditions like fungal infections, they can also point to more serious issues, so it's best to seek medical advice.
- How can I prevent toenail problems? To prevent toenail issues, keep your feet clean and dry, trim your toenails properly, and wear well-fitting shoes.
